Mom’s Famous Fruit Punch


You will need:


1        (12 fl. Oz) lemonade, frozen concentrate


     1   (11.5 fl. Oz.) Welch’s apple, grape cherry, fruit juice cocktail, frozen


      1    gallon, fruit juicy red Hawaiian Punch


      1    small container sorbet, whatever flavor you like, I use rainbow


      1    2 liter bottle ginger ale


 Instructions:


The night before, using a Jell-O mold, pour Hawaiian Punch into a mold and freeze, if you don’t have a mold, use a plastic container that can be frozen. Freeze overnight.


The next day, day you will drink the punch, in a punch bowl add, still frozen lemonade & fruit punch, then add a bit of Hawaiian punch, mix to incorporate


Add the remaining Hawaiian punch and all of the ginger ale.


Now carefully place the frozen ring into the punch.


Scoop small spoonful’s of the sorbet, as much or as little as you like.  Mix to combine


Serve immediately.


This is my mother’s recipe for punch.  This is the best I have ever had.  I hope you enjoy it too!!  Happy holidays!!!

PIGS IN A BLANKET


YOU WILL NEED:


I box puffed pastry sheets, (be sure you get sheets not cups)


2 packages mini wieners, or mini sausages (Hillshire Farms carries both, plus cheese filled, use what you like or mix one of each to make 2 packages)


Optional: toasted sesame seeds and/or poppy seeds


DIRECTIONS:


Defrost the pastry sheets, leave out on counter check after 1 hour, may take longer due to temp in house.


When defrosted open pack & cut the 2 sheets into 3 where it is folded, you will now have 6 sheets, now count the mini wieners or sausages and figure out how many puff pastry strips you need to cut.  Cut into the strips.


Wrap the wieners in pastry and place on a foil lined cookie sheet that has been sprayed with cooking spray.  You may choose to use 2 sheets, you want to leave space in between the wieners so they have room for pastry to puff.


OPTIONAL:  once all the pastry wrapped sausages are on the sheet, spray lightly with cooking spray and add sesame seeds and poppy seeds.


Bake per directions on your puff sheets, I usually do 400 degrees 15 minutes, check them for golden brown & add 5 minutes to finish.  But be sure to check bottom & top for golden brown.  Remove from oven, place on a serving dish and serve warm.


You can serve with BBQ sauce, Ketchup, Mustard or you favorite hotdog condiments.


 


The fancy pigs are a kicked up version of the croissant wrapped hot dogs.  Adults and kids alike will love them.
